Key Considerations Before Buying
- Verify the actual usable capacity: A 50000mAh rating is theoretical; real-world output is typically 60-70% due to conversion losses and circuit efficiency, meaning you'll get roughly 3-4 full charges for a modern iPhone 15 Pro Max.
- Assess the built-in cable quality and length: Integrated cables are prone to wear at stress points; check if they're replaceable and if the 22.5W fast charging applies to both the USB-C port and the built-in cables.
- Consider weight and airline regulations: At approximately 1.1-1.3 pounds, this power bank is substantial; while compliant with FAA's 100Wh limit (50000mAh at 3.7V ≈ 185Wh), some airlines may scrutinize large power banks, so check specific carrier policies.

Market Context
Market Overview
The portable charger market has shifted from pure capacity competition to balancing speed, safety features, and form factor. The 20000-50000mAh segment now dominates for travelers, with 22.5W emerging as the standard for cost-effective fast charging that outpaces basic 18W models without reaching premium 45W+ pricing.
Common Issues
Capacity inflation remains prevalent, with many brands advertising theoretical cell capacity rather than actual output. Built-in cables often fail within months of regular use, and thermal management varies significantly—some units throttle charging speeds dramatically when warm. Compatibility claims, especially for newer iPhone models, sometimes overpromise on charging protocol support.
Quality Indicators
Look for certifications like UL, CE, or RoHS, which indicate safety testing. High-quality units use name-brand cells (LG, Samsung, Panasonic) and feature temperature sensors, short-circuit protection, and reset functions. The best power banks maintain consistent output across multiple device charges rather than diminishing rapidly.

Purchase Considerations
This power bank makes most sense for multi-day camping, international travel, or emergency preparedness where outlet access is limited. For daily commuters or those prioritizing minimalism, a 10000-20000mAh model would be more practical. Consider whether you truly need 50000mAh or if a smaller, lighter unit with similar fast-charging capabilities would suffice for most scenarios.
